Default Locking threads - members can delete now vs lock

Just a FYI.

Sometimes we lock threads we start due to lots of pages, or for other reasons.

That is no longer allowed, however you can delete them.

Here's Cthree's response when the topic was raised in site info. Also, the "edited by" line was not an option for a while. That has been resolved. You can select it or not when editing a thread.

You cannot lock or unlock your own threads anymore (lock and unlock are one privilege). It negated a moderator's ability to keep a topic locked. The starter, if a member, could (and in one case did - repeatedly) unlock it.

Members can remove the Edited By legend. There was a little confusion there. It is resolved.

Members may delete their own topics. We have the ability to undelete them if necessary to avoid losing important content.
